Read carefully. 👇 --- 1️⃣ The Fake Website Trap (Phishing) 📩 You get a message: "Your account is locked. Click here to verify." The link looks real → but it's a clone website. You log in… and they steal your password instantly. 🛡️ How to protect yourself: ✅ Never click links from emails, Telegram, or WhatsApp ✅ Always type cf-workers-proxy-cyt.pages.dev manually or use the official App ✅ Enable Anti-Phishing Code (Binance will show this code in every real email) 🔴 If the code is missing or wrong → SCAM. Close it immediately. --- 2️⃣ The P2P Payment Trap (Very Dangerous!) 💸 You're selling USDT on P2P. The buyer sends a screenshot saying "Payment done" and pressures you: "Bro, release fast!" Two common traps: ⚠️ Fake Screenshot → No money actually arrived in your bank account ⚠️ Stolen Bank Account → Payment comes from a hacked account. Later your bank account gets FROZEN 🥶 🛡️ How to protect yourself: ✅ Never release based on screenshots or SMS ✅ Open your own bank app first – money must be physically in your balance ✅ Only trade with verified merchants (high completion rate + old account) --- 3️⃣ The "Fake Support" Trap 📞 Someone calls you on WhatsApp or Telegram: "I am from Binance Support! Someone is hacking your account RIGHT NOW. Send me your login code immediately!" 😱 The truth: 🚫 Binance will NEVER call you directly 🚫 Binance will NEVER ask for your password or 2FA code 🛡️ How to protect yourself: ✅ Hang up immediately. No talk. ✅ Open Binance App → Security → Binance Verify (check if they're real – they won't be) ✅ Never share: Password, 2FA code, Google Authenticator code, or Withdrawal PIN 🔐 --- 4️⃣ The Withdrawal Whitelist Trap 🚪 If a scammer somehow gets your password, they will try to withdraw your funds in seconds. 🛡️ How to stop them: ✅ Enable Withdrawal Address Whitelist ✅ Crypto can only go to addresses you pre-approved ✅ Adding a new address takes 24–48 hours – enough time for you to freeze everything 🧊 --- ✅ Quick Security Checklist (Save this somewhere safe) 🔐 Use Google Authenticator for 2FA – NOT SMS (SIM swap is real) 📧 Turn ON Anti-Phishing Code 📝 Turn ON Withdrawal Whitelist 🚫 Never share your screen during a call with anyone 💬 Do ONLY in-app Binance chat – no WhatsApp/Telegram deals ⏰ If someone says "Hurry up or you'll lose money" → that's the biggest red flag 🚩 --- ⚠️ Final Warning "Bro, just trust me…" – No. Don't trust. Verify. 🦊 If you ever fall into a trap: 1️⃣ Freeze your Binance account from the app immediately 2️⃣ Contact official Binance Support only through the app 3️⃣ Report to your bank if payment was involved --- 💙 Share this with your friends and family.
